Job Description
Responsibilities
- Perform quality audits and verify reports for DC inventory and order-filling accuracy.
- Adhere to all Quality Assurance policies and procedures.
- Operate power equipment safely and under control at all times.
- Review and maintain item-profiling requests from Operations Supervisors.
- Administer Warehouse Management System item/slot management, including current item setup, existing item maintenance (sequence, module, marshalling), slot label maintenance, slot creation/deletion, frozen slot tracking and maintenance, item replenishment maintenance, product recalls.
- Process damaged product in a timely manner using proper procedures.
- Research and justify larger inventory adjustments for Supervisor approval.
- Accurately and efficiently prepare/process the TPR report daily band maintain integrity through enforced timelines for Walmart finance departments.
